About Connecticut CT-1040 Tax Tables
Connecticut tax tables help taxpayers look up the 2025 Connecticut income tax amount for a Connecticut resident, part-year resident, or nonresident return. The tax table PDF is useful when your income is within the published table range and you want to look up the tax amount instead of using a separate tax calculation schedule.
The 2025 Connecticut tax tables cover income amounts up to $102,000. If your income is above the table range, use Form CT-1040 TCS, the Connecticut Tax Calculation Schedule, or the tax calculation guidance in the Form CT-1040 instructions and Form CT-1040NR/PY instructions.

What are the 2025 Connecticut CT-1040 Tax Tables used for?
Use the Connecticut tax tables to look up the income tax amount for a Connecticut income tax return when your income is within the published table range. The tables can be used with a Connecticut resident, part-year resident, or nonresident return when the instructions direct you to use them.
Who should use Connecticut CT-1040 Tax Tables?
Full-year residents may use the tax tables with Form CT-1040. Part-year residents and nonresidents may use the tax tables with Form CT-1040NR/PY when the instructions apply to their filing situation.
What if my income is above the Connecticut tax table range?
If your income is above the Connecticut tax table range, use Form CT-1040 TCS or follow the tax calculation instructions for your Connecticut return. The 2025 tax table PDF covers income amounts up to $102,000.
Are the tax tables the same as Form CT-1040 TCS?
No. The Connecticut tax tables are lookup tables for income amounts within the published range. Form CT-1040 TCS is the Connecticut Tax Calculation Schedule used when the tax tables do not apply or when the instructions require a calculation.
Where can I find Connecticut tax table instructions?
Use the Form CT-1040 instructions for resident returns and the Form CT-1040NR/PY instructions for part-year resident or nonresident returns. The instructions explain when to use the tax tables and when another calculation method is needed.
